Some Iranians reacted angrily Friday to a speech by the country's supreme leader, which they said sought to downplay days of
protests after a tension-filled month in the Islamic republic.

"He didn't even try to calm the people and totally ignored the
protesters," said one activist in Iran.
Protests erupted after the Iranian government admitted to having accidentally shot down a Ukrainian jet on January 8, killing all 176 people on board.
